Camp Id-Ra-Ha-Je
Camp Id-Ra-Ha-Je provides an atmosphere where each camper can have the opportunity to experience a Godly environment, while having fun. Campers enjoy a large variety of age-appropriate activities, from climbing the 45-foot tower to riding horses, or creating something beautiful in Arts & Crafts. Whatever the activity, our trained staff is ready and willing to assist each camper.
A dedicated college-aged counselor, and often a responsible counselor-in-training, lives in each cabin or tepee. Camp's entire staff is carefully and prayerfully screened, and must undergo an intense week of training prior to the opening of Camp.
